You’ve spent a lot of time, effort, and money planning your cruise holiday so it is well worth it and a smart idea to arrive in the port city for your cruise the day before departure and stay in a cruise hotel.

There are so many possible travel issues, especially with air travel; you never know what can happen to delay you. You can easily experience delays at the airport going through security and with your flight. You also never know when traffic problems can arise.
The cruise ship isn’t going to wait for you. If you arrive in time to see your ship sailing off into the sunset you can either lose your holiday completely (and the money you paid for it), or you may have to pay for another flight to get you to the next port of call to catch up with your cruise. Now you’ve spent even more money and have lost some of your precious cruise time.
There is an easy way to avoid this disaster. Arrive the day before and stay in a hotel, preferably one near the port. Another good reason for this is because the whole process of dealing with traffic, parking the car, and embarkation can be stressful, and who wants to start their holiday in a bad mood or a nervous wreck?
The majority of cruise hotels and motels that are located near a port terminal are there specifically to serve cruise passengers. Therefore, it is likely that they have free parking for your car while you are on cruise and have a complimentary shuttle service to and from the terminal. Even if they don’t, you will have a short taxi ride.
Pre and Post Cruise Hotels give you time to unwind
Some cruisers consider the day before the cruise embarks as the first day of their holiday. Checking into the hotel the day before, getting a good night’s sleep, sleeping late, and then enjoying a leisurely breakfast is all part of the holiday experience.
When your cruise returns, you may not be ready to jump in a taxi and rush to the airport to catch a plane and endure a long flight home, let alone drive for hours to get home. One extra night in a hotel to unwind can spare you more stress. If possible, book this night’s stay in a hotel near the airport.
Some of the larger port cities like Venice have a number of terminals from which your cruise could be departing. There may be a lot of hotels from which to choose, located near each terminal. Be sure that you know which terminal your cruise ship will be using and stay near that terminal.
Cruise hotels are often very budget friendly. You have already spent enough money on your cruise where you will be pampered every day, so a reasonably priced no-frills hotel can be a blessing.
